Mazaediothecium

M. album M. mohamedii M. rubiginosum M. uniseptatum Mazaediothecium is a genus of calicioid lichens in the family Pyrenulaceae.

It has four species.

[1] The genus was circumscribed by Dutch lichenologist André Aptroot in 1991, with Mazaediothecium rubiginosum assigned as the type species.
